Amplify
Education
SeniorSoftwareEngineer
“Senior Software Engineer at Amplify. Skills: Authentication systems, Server-side development, Cloud deployment, Java. Shape and build scalable software solutions. Develop back-end systems”
What You'll Achieve.
Improved outcomes; Reliability requirements; Security requirements
Industry & Context.
Problem-solving ability; Working within complex systems; Working within large code bases
Background check, Proof of vaccination, Enhanced background screening, Fingerprinting
What They're Looking For.
Must Have
BS/MS in Computer Science or equivalent degree or training, 3+ years of professional software development experience, Experience with authentication systems and identity protocols such as SAML and OIDC, Understanding of good software design and modern software engineering practices, Experience with server-side development, Experience with SQL database technologies, Experience deploying production systems in the cloud, Track record of problem-solving ability and working within complex systems and large code bases, Experience working in a fast-paced, collaborative environment and engaging in self-directed learning, Ability to clearly articulate technical concepts verbally and in writing, A passion for working on education products and a desire to make them more equitable and accessible
Nice to Have
Experience with the languages and frameworks we use: Java, Python, Experience with modern data stores such as PostgreSQL, DynamoDB, Experience with modern frontend frameworks like React, Angular, Experience in managing cloud-based infrastructure using tools like AWS, Datadog, Terraform, and Docker, Experience in education or ed-tech
What You'll Do.
Shape and build scalable software solutions
Develop back-end systems
Review code from other engineers
Collaborate with DevOps
Ensure software meets needs
Participate in collaborative engineering culture
How You'll Work.
Team & Collaboration
Collaborate with DevOps; Participate in a collaborative engineering culture; Code reviews; Learning sessions
Communication Scope
Clearly articulate technical concepts verbally and in writing
Process & Methodology
Lead high-impact projects
Applying for this Senior Software Engineer role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Workday
- Workday has a multi-step form — save your progress after every section.
- "Apply With LinkedIn" can fail or lose data; manual entry is more reliable.
- Watch for the "Submit for Review" final step — hitting "Save" alone does not submit.
- Job requisition numbers are useful when following up with HR by email.
ANONYMOUS · UNFILTERED
What do employees actually say about Amplify?
Real rants from real employees. Read before you apply.